Southland women’s forestry project wins top honour
Reading Time: 3 minutes A forestry block run by Southland women has just received a Community Service Award for decades of service and charity. The Rural Women New Zealand Forestry Scheme (Southland) Incorporated, owns and operates the 90ha forestry block and 12ha wetland near Dipton. Since 1996 over $800,000 has been donated to the community from the scheme. The award was presented by the Southland District Council at the Athol Hall in North…
